THE Sikh community is holding its annual Vaisakhi Mela festival at Taigum on Sunday, May 12.
Punjabi Cultural Association of Queensland secretary PARMINDER SINGH, shares details of the event:

The celebration is a fair-style family-friendly event with traditional dancing, music and food stalls.
There will be children’s activities, demonstrations of kabaddi (contact sport) and ghatka (Indian martial arts), volleyball, football and athletics.
The event is open to the public and entry is free.
Vaisakhi is important for the Sikh community as it marks the establishment of the Panth Khalsa, the Order of Pure Ones by the tenth Guru of the Sikhs, Guru Gobind Singh.
Vaisakhi is also celebrated as the harvest festival and start of the New Year by Punjabis.
It is traditional for communities to gather at this time of the year and hold fairs to celebrate Vaisakhi.

There are more than 15,000 Sikhs living in Greater Brisbane.
Vaisakhi is one of the three annual celebrations chosen by Guru Amar Das to be celebrated by Sikhs and it has been celebrated by Punjabi people since the 1600s.
Many Punjabi communities around the world will celebrate Vaisakhi, and it is an important link for the Sikh community to celebrate this festival within the local community.
The location of the event makes it easily accessible to all members of the community.
As with all Punjabi celebrations, there will be plenty of food on offer and, being the harvest festival, local residents will have the opportunity to try many traditional dishes.
Vaisakhi will be run by Punjabi Cultural Association of Queensland and the Sikh community located in Taigum and surrounding suburbs.
